Subject: [PATCH v3 3/3] ACPI / LPSS: Add dmi quirk for skipping _DEP check for some device-links

The iGPU / GFX0 device's _PS0 method on the ASUS T200TA depends on the
I2C1 controller (which is connected to the embedded controller). But unlike
in the T100TA/T100CHI this dependency is not listed in the _DEP of the GFX0
device.

This results in the dev_WARN_ONCE(..., "Transfer while suspended\n") call
in i2c-designware-master.c triggering and the AML code not working as it
should.

This commit fixes this by adding a dmi based quirk mechanism for devices
which miss a _DEP, and adding a quirk for the LNXVIDEO depending on the
I2C1 device on the Asus T200TA.

diff --git a/drivers/acpi/acpi_lpss.c b/drivers/acpi/acpi_lpss.c
index cd8cf3333f04..751ed38f2a10 100644
--- a/drivers/acpi/acpi_lpss.c
+++ b/drivers/acpi/acpi_lpss.c
@@ -10,6 +10,7 @@
 #include <linux/acpi.h>
 #include <linux/clkdev.h>
 #include <linux/clk-provider.h>
+#include <linux/dmi.h>
 #include <linux/err.h>
 #include <linux/io.h>
 #include <linux/mutex.h>
@@ -463,6 +464,18 @@ struct lpss_device_links {
 	const char *consumer_hid;
 	const char *consumer_uid;
 	u32 flags;
+	const struct dmi_system_id *dep_missing_ids;
+};
+
+/* Please keep this list sorted alphabetically by vendor and model */
+static const struct dmi_system_id i2c1_dep_missing_dmi_ids[] = {
+	{
+		.matches = {
+			DMI_MATCH(DMI_SYS_VENDOR, "ASUSTeK COMPUTER INC."),
+			DMI_MATCH(DMI_PRODUCT_NAME, "T200TA"),
+		},
+	},
+	{}
 };
 
 /*
@@ -478,7 +491,8 @@ static const struct lpss_device_links lpss_device_links[] = {
 	/* CHT iGPU depends on PMIC I2C controller */
 	{"808622C1", "7", "LNXVIDEO", NULL, DL_FLAG_PM_RUNTIME},
 	/* BYT iGPU depends on the Embedded Controller I2C controller (UID 1) */
-	{"80860F41", "1", "LNXVIDEO", NULL, DL_FLAG_PM_RUNTIME},
+	{"80860F41", "1", "LNXVIDEO", NULL, DL_FLAG_PM_RUNTIME,
+	 i2c1_dep_missing_dmi_ids},
 	/* BYT CR iGPU depends on PMIC I2C controller (UID 5 on CR) */
 	{"80860F41", "5", "LNXVIDEO", NULL, DL_FLAG_PM_RUNTIME},
 	/* BYT iGPU depends on PMIC I2C controller (UID 7 on non CR) */
@@ -577,7 +591,8 @@ static void acpi_lpss_link_consumer(struct device *dev1,
 	if (!dev2)
 		return;
 
-	if (acpi_lpss_dep(ACPI_COMPANION(dev2), ACPI_HANDLE(dev1)))
+	if ((link->dep_missing_ids && dmi_check_system(link->dep_missing_ids))
+	    || acpi_lpss_dep(ACPI_COMPANION(dev2), ACPI_HANDLE(dev1)))
 		device_link_add(dev2, dev1, link->flags);
 
 	put_device(dev2);
@@ -592,7 +607,8 @@ static void acpi_lpss_link_supplier(struct device *dev1,
 	if (!dev2)
 		return;
 
-	if (acpi_lpss_dep(ACPI_COMPANION(dev1), ACPI_HANDLE(dev2)))
+	if ((link->dep_missing_ids && dmi_check_system(link->dep_missing_ids))
+	    || acpi_lpss_dep(ACPI_COMPANION(dev1), ACPI_HANDLE(dev2)))
 		device_link_add(dev1, dev2, link->flags);
 
 	put_device(dev2);
